Manager System Integration CAT-3 and CAT-4 at Defense

What will you do as a Manager System Integration CAT-3 or CAT-4?

As a Manager System Integrator CAT-3 or CAT-4, you are part of multidisciplinary project teams working on the integration of complex weapon systems at Defense. You ensure that all technical disciplines come together and maintain the balance between product and schedule. You oversee planning and resources, translate requirements into concrete actions and contribute to the successful deliver of Defense projects.

Your main tasks include:

  • Analyzing and defining system-technical components in project documents (PID, Statement of Requirements);
  • Assessing capacity, project planning and required resources;
  • Translating defined functionalities into a detailed program of requirements and monitoring progress during execution;
  • Identifying technical and material developments and translating these into project actions;
  • Leading technical specialists within the project when required;
  • Collaborating closely with colleagues, project managers and suppliers to make informed decisions.

In short, as a Manager System Integrator CAT-3 or CAT-4 at Defense, you are the technical expert who translates analysis into practice and helps steer projects toward success. You ensure that systems meet all requirements and can be introduced safely, reliably and on schedule.

What do you need for this role?

As a Manager System Integrator CAT-3 or CAT-4, you combine technical expertise with strong project management skills. You are a clear communicator, capable of aligning different interests and contributing independently to large-scale material projects.

Education & knowledge:

  • A bachelor’s or master’s degree in engineering, business administration or a similar field;
  • Knowledge of (European) regulations, standards and technical specifications;
  • Proficiency in reading and interpreting technical documentation and specifications;
  • Excellent command of Dutch and English (German/French is a plus);
  • At least 2 years of experience in project management and (inter)national material projects;
  • Experience in drafting technical requirements programs for material acquisition.

Competencies

  • Analytical and results-oriented;
  • Stress-resistant;
  • Strong communication skills;
  • Able to align different interests and provide direction.
